We are currently looking for an Integrated Project Planner and Scheduler to join our business in Canberra, ACT.
Every day will see you providing project planning, coordinating and scheduling services to ensure specific outcomes are achieved. You’ll be a natural organiser and thrive in a fast paced environment.
As an Integrated Project Planner and Scheduler, your responsibilities will include:
- Provide guidance and support to Stakeholders in their reporting requirements.
- Managing resource planning and informing workforce planning.
- Scheduling, risk management and assets under construction.
- Managing budget allocation and monitoring expenditure through the integrated schedules.
- Predicting items such as long lead time item ordering, critical path and budget expenditure over financial years.
- Establishing and maintaining project and program schedules and related documents.
- Developing or updating governance and assurance processes related to project schedule management.
- Demonstrated scheduling experience, ideally using Open Plan Professional (OPP).
- Working knowledge of Defence project management processes either within Defence or Defence Industry.
- Ability to perform mentoring and training in OPP.
- Good knowledge of Earned Value Management, critical paths and resource allocation within a schedule is essential.
- Excellent stakeholder engagement skills.
- Excellent problem solving skills
- The confidence to be a self-starter.
